What is Form 709
The US Gift Tax Return Form 709 is a tax document used by individuals to report gifts made during the calendar year to the Internal Revenue Service (IRS). Its primary purpose is to ensure proper reporting of gift transactions.

Who Needs to File the US Gift Tax Return Form 709?
The individuals required to file the US Gift Tax Return Form 709 primarily include donors and consenting spouses. If a gift exceeds the annual exclusion limit, the donor is obligated to file this form. Furthermore, consent from a spouse is necessary when gifts are split to utilize both individuals' exclusions.
Common scenarios necessitating the use of this form include gifts made to individuals exceeding the set limit or contributions toward medical or educational expenses that may qualify for exemption requirements.

Who is eligible to file Form 709?
Any individual who made gifts exceeding the annual exclusion limit during the calendar year is required to file Form 709. This includes both donors and consenting spouses.
What are the deadlines for submitting Form 709?
Form 709 must be filed by April 15 following the year in which the gifts were made. If April 15 falls on a weekend or holiday, the deadline is the next business day.
How can I submit Form 709 to the IRS?
You can submit Form 709 by mailing it directly to the IRS at the address indicated in the form's instructions. Alternatively, you may submit it electronically if you use an authorized e-filing service.
What supporting documents do I need to include with Form 709?
You may need to attach documents that provide evidence of the gifts made, such as appraisals for valuable gifts or any necessary agreements for gift splitting with a spouse.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filing Form 709?
Common mistakes include failing to report all gifts, incorrectly calculating gift values, and not obtaining necessary signatures. Double-checking all fields can help avoid these errors.
What is the processing time for Form 709?
Processing times for Form 709 can vary, but allow at least 8-12 weeks for the IRS to process your return, especially during peak tax season.
Do I need to notarize Form 709?
No, notarization is not required for Form 709. However, signatures must be properly executed as indicated on the form to ensure it is valid.
